Output 12fde6a63b67d64bfc238c4498d23252dd1a3c23b65b4d0ad3adb517f31491f9:0

value
2616500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16d183929297275c573998a5471089895fe65667 OP_EQUAL
address
33mfn3nZEo7dTYcPSyot8JtjkpyaXp8Ye1
transaction
12fde6a63b67d64bfc238c4498d23252dd1a3c23b65b4d0ad3adb517f31491f9
spent
true